Frankzao Posted December 13, 2006 Report Share Posted December 13, 2006 ON my 97 milly: Â Lift the armrest up then left the bottom compartment for the armrest out (you may have to pry it out) backend first. That will uncover all the attachment places. Mine has 2 nuts that attach to 2 studs coming out of the floor. There is also 2 screws in this area as well that hold down the emergency brake cover section. Once those 2 are removed the E brake section should lift out, back end first. Â Hope that helps. ing-schu@online.no Posted December 13, 2006 Report Share Posted December 13, 2006 Frankzao, you're right, my 00 Xedos is the same. I'd like to add though, to get the compartment tray out, pry a screwdriver gently in the middle of each side and it comes out real easy, front and rear simultaneously. The two outer front screws will loosen the handbrake cover. That's as far as I got without dismantling the hole thing myself.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
